Jonathan Douglas, before we move on to more of these sorts of questions, can you take some time to bring our readers up to speed on you and what you do?
I enter to the Music Industry in the beginning as a hobby, I start creating mixes and remixes with my computer around 2000 and everything start like a hobby a game you know, I spent a lot of time behind the keyboards learning and playing, creating new sound, etc. I think I start to taking more seriously in 2006 but was in 2007 and 2008 when I have my first International Gigs (Playing at Bolivia and Mexico) that I take more seriously my Music Dj Career. In the beginning of my career I started making Techno and Minimal Techno music, also experimental music. But in 2016 I started to change my sound for Tech-House and House till end of 2018 that I signed my first Nu-Disco EP with the legendary Midnight Riot label from UK, that release has a lot of support from Djs, radios and people around the glob and I have the full release on TOP100 Chart from Stores like Traxsource, Beatport and Junodownload, I really had the attention on the industry and was that moment that I know that my future will be in that kind of genre: Nu-Disco.
In 2018 with the Marshall Jefferson`s label: Freakin909, also working with labels such as Soulstar Records, Masterworks Music, Sakura Music, Tropical Velvet, No logik Records, Emi Music, Sleagy G , Prison Entertainment and sign with the most important Record and Re-edits music label of the last 10 years: Midnight Riot from the UK. In this 2020 he has signed with the big labels as: Tropical Disco Records (Sartorial & Moodena label), Salted Music (Miguel Migs label) and Re-Loved (Seamus Haji label).
In the pandemic in 2020 I started to do a lot of reworks and remixes of classic songs from the 70s and 80s such as: “The Billy Of Queens” rework of Billy Ocean, “Like A Virgin” from Madonna, Janet Jackson and Michael Jackson and also for make new covers of classic hits like “Born To Be Alive” with Netherlands singer Dennis Jones and “Voulez-Vous” with Venessa Jackson.
I did Official remixes for artists like:
Donna Summer, Depeche Mode, Michael Gray (Full Intention), Luv’, Precious Wilson (Eruption), Litz Mitchell (Boney M), D.C. LaRue, AKA AKA and many more.
Between 2020 and 2021 I produce 5 Official remixes for the new album of Donna Summer “I’m A Rainbow – Recovered and Recolored” released by Demon Music on Double Vinyl, Simple Vinyl, CD Box and digital.
Right now, my music is supported by great artists such as:
Horse Meat Disco, Dr. Packer, Late Nite Tuff Guy (LNTG), Mark Doyle (Hed Kandi), Blessed Madonna, Mark Lower, John Morales, Claptone, Babert, Yam Who?, Kort, Moodena and many more… from the Music Industry
I had played at great festivals such as: Bournemouth Air Festival Fireworks Fiesta! 2022 (UK), Orgullo BA 2022 (Argentina), Buenos Aires Gay Pride 2017 (Argentina) for more than 100,000 people, Ciudad Festival Emergente Buenos Aires, Argentina and the Máncora Festival in Peru (2013).
